This will have an impact on Church-related schools and charities in the USA which receive Fed grants on any level, including student housing, etc.

Many international religious charities which receive Fed. grants for specific programs, esp. malaria control, epidemic control, disaster relief, etc. hire outreach workers in the recipient country, e.g. in African.

This means the Obama admin. will be trying, not just to coerce the church charities themselves, but to use the church charities as social change agents in promoting gay/transsexual hiring in countries which discourage gay sex practices and homosexual activism by law. Including countries struggling with AIDS epidemics.

Most church charities will, I think, reject the LGBT agenda, which means they will have to cut back or eliminate programs helping very poor people.

This could eventually have positive results, in that church charities will have to stop their long-established cooperation with U.S. govt. aid programs (which they really need to do anyway.)
